Hiromi Takekawa was a Japanese music critic known for his expertise in Beethoven studies. He served as the editor-in-chief of 'Ongaku Geijutsu', a prominent music magazine published by Ongaku no Tomo Sha. Takekawa's contributions to music criticism and research have made a notable impact in the field of music in Japan. His work often bridged popular appreciation of classical music with academic study, making significant strides in the understanding of Beethoven's compositions.

Hiromi Takekawa belongs to the GI Generation group.
Place of Birth: Tokyo
Place of Death: Urawa
Cause of Death: heart failure
Educated At: Tochigi High School | Seikei Senior High School | University of Tokyo
Occupation: director | music critic | music director | editor-in-chief | professor
Children: Yukihide Takekawa
Employers: Ongaku no Tomosha | Ueno Gakuen University | TBS Radio | Nippon Columbia | Manchukuo Film Association
